About Moss Bluff Middle School
Moss Bluff Middle School is a public middle school in Lake Charles, LA, part of Calcasieu Parish, serving approximately 864 students in grades 6th-8th with a 13.9: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.5 out of 10 and ranks #115 of 1,288 schools in LA. State assessment records show 64%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 69%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).
